Degree Requirements

The Bachelor of Social Work program is comprised of 60 credits of coursework for students entering with a bachelor's degree, and 66 credits for those entering the program after completing 60 credits (or more) in the Faculty of Arts. The program integrates academic work with supervised social work practice in a social agency. Academic work includes study of social work practice methods; social policies; human behaviour in individuals, families, groups, and communities; research methods in social work.

1 Third- and fourth-year SOWK courses are open to B.S.W. students only.
2 A minimum of 9 elective credits are required for students who enter the BSW with a bachelor’s degree.
3 A minimum of 15 elective credits are required for students who enter the BSW with 60 or more credits but without a bachelor’s degree.
4 Students are recommended to complete electives through SOWK 440 or courses offered through the Faculty of Arts, preferably in the social sciences and humanities.
